Paranatama, nestled in the state of Pernambuco, Brazil, is a small city that embodies the tranquility of rural life. With a population of just over 11,000, it offers a serene environment for those looking to escape the hustle and bustle of larger cities. Visitors can immerse themselves in the local culture and enjoy the simplicity and beauty of the Brazilian countryside. Ideal for travelers seeking a quiet retreat, Paranatama provides a unique glimpse into rural Brazilian life.
